    Telkom SA SOC Limited is a South African wireline and wireless telecommunications provider, operating in more than 38 countries across the African continent. Telkom is a semi-privatised, 39% state-owned enterprise.

    Specialist: Grp Statutory Rep & Tech Acc

    Core Description    

    • This role requires a Chartered Accountant who will be responsible for researching and analysing the financial reporting and technical aspects of accounting. The role will include supporting conclusions related to accounting for acquisitions and disposals of investments, employee benefits and share-based payment schemes, financial instruments, revenue recognition and other complex accounting transactions. The incumbent will also be responsible for co-ordinating Company monthly, semi-annual & annual statutory reporting requirements, input sheets' confirmations and loading Company TB on Hyperion Financial reporting tool.

    Competencies    

    • Functional Knowledge
    • Business Plan; Change Management; Financial Accounting; Financial and Billing Systems; Measurement Techniques; Organizational Functionalities;

    Problem Solving; IFRS

    Functional Skills

    • Analytical Ability; Change Management; Conflict Management; Problem Solving; Written and verbal communication

    Attitudes/ Leadership Competencies

    • Business Leadership; Market Leadership; Organizational Leadership; Personal Leadership; Thought Leadership; Values Aligned with Telkom Values (CHART)

    Job Responsibilities    
    Technical Accounting: 60% weighting
    - Provide technical accounting support for complex accounting issues, which includes, but is not limited to, Revenue, financial instruments, share based
    payment transactions, employee benefits, etc.
    - Conduct and document research of accounting transactions to conclude on the appropriate application of IFRS.
    - Preparation of the cashflow statement.
    - Monitor IASB activities to identify any potential impact of new pronouncements and prepare technical accounting policies on a bi-annual basis.
    - Assist with various special projects as needed.
    - Acknowledge and communicate promptly with business on Technical Accounting issues.
    - Research issues in order to provide business with proper accounting advice.
    - Document material technical accounting issues with minimum rework.
    - Share technical accounting developments with business.
    - Review material contracts and communicate identified issues to the Senior Specialist: Technical Accounting.
    - Prepare IFRS training material to ensure the finance team remains up to date with the latest accounting standards.
    - Assist business in the formulation of accounting policies and procedures that are uploaded into the finance portal.
    - Organize annual accounting updates workshops.
    Company statutory reporting: 30% weighting
    - Oversee the preparation of month-end financial statements in accordance with IFRS
    - Prepare IFRS compliant Interim and Annual company financial statements.
    - Assist with the Annual and Interim audit including answer information requests from external and internal audit team.
    - Build relationships with relevant stakeholders by building and managing internal and external customer relationships
    - Obtain required information from key role players
    Monthly Company Reporting
    - Review and approve SAP journals prior to posting (Investment accounts, employee benefits accounts, Cell Captive and other disclosure journals).
    - Review and approve the creation of new accounts in HFM.
    - Review and approve uploaded disclosure journals.
    - Review and approve PPE/IA grid.
    - Review and approve SAP versus HFM report.
    Prepare the Cash Flow Statement and submit to Senior Specialist for Interim and Year End Company Reporting
    - Conduct monthly reporting duties.
    - Assist with clearing audit queries.
    - Ad hoc duties as and when required.
    - Develop group financial accounting policies in compliance with IFRS
    - Review financial statements for compliance with IFRS.
    - Complete IFRS disclosure checklist for interim and year end periods.
    People Leadership: 10% weighting
    - Provide coaching and relevant training to Trainee Accountants
    - Review tasks performed by junior staff and provide assistance
